Artificial intelligence now influences hiring systems, financial approvals, healthcare recommendations, online content moderation, and relationship-based platforms. As AI moves from being a background tool to a front-facing decision-maker, questions of trust, accountability, and fairness are becoming central public concerns.

“Technology is no longer operating quietly in the background,” the episode explains. “AI systems are shaping outcomes that affect careers, reputations, and relationships. Regulation is no longer optional — it’s essential.”

The discussion highlights several key themes:

  • Transparency: Should companies disclose how algorithms make decisions?
  • Bias & Fairness: How can regulators ensure AI systems do not reinforce discrimination?
  • Data Privacy: Are current safeguards strong enough to protect personal information?
  • Innovation vs. Oversight: How can governments balance safety with technological growth?
